Document
拖动滑块完成拼图
个人中心

预订订单
服务订单
发布专利 发布成果 人才入驻 发布商标 发布需求

在线咨询

联系我们

龙图腾公众号
首页 专利交易 IP管家助手 科技果 科技人才 科技服务 国际服务 商标交易 会员权益 需求市场 关于龙图腾
 /  免费注册
到顶部 到底部
清空 搜索
当前位置 : 首页 > 专利喜报 > 深圳乐信软件技术有限公司郭庆获国家专利权

深圳乐信软件技术有限公司郭庆获国家专利权

买专利卖专利找龙图腾,真高效! 查专利查商标用IPTOP,全免费!专利年费监控用IP管家,真方便!

龙图腾网获悉深圳乐信软件技术有限公司申请的专利一种测试数据生成方法、装置、电子设备及存储介质获国家发明授权专利权,本发明授权专利权由国家知识产权局授予,授权公告号为:CN114385511B

龙图腾网通过国家知识产权局官网在2025-08-19发布的发明授权授权公告中获悉:该发明授权的专利申请号/专利号为:202210061332.5,技术领域涉及:G06F11/3668;该发明授权一种测试数据生成方法、装置、电子设备及存储介质是由郭庆设计研发完成,并于2022-01-19向国家知识产权局提交的专利申请。

一种测试数据生成方法、装置、电子设备及存储介质在说明书摘要公布了:本发明公开了一种测试数据生成方法,可自动对输入的业务逻辑数据进行分析,根据输入数据的起始节点和结束节点在该数据中自动提取业务路径,进而得到业务场景,能够自动且全面地对代码逻辑进行分析,可避免人工生成所导致的场景遗漏;在得到业务场景后,本发明可自动对该场景所涉及的逻辑表达式进行细化拆分,得到若干单一表达式,并利用单一表达式计算对应测试字段的可能解,进而利用该可能解及业务场景、逻辑表达式及单一表达式的对应关系为各业务场景生成全面有效的测试数据,可有效提升测试数据质量,同时也能够提升测试数据的生成效率。本发明还提供一种测试数据生成装置、电子设备及存储介质,具有上述有益效果。

本发明授权一种测试数据生成方法、装置、电子设备及存储介质在权利要求书中公布了:1.一种测试数据生成方法,其特征在于,包括: 获取输入数据;所述输入数据为有向图,所述有向图的节点中包含预设的起始节点和结束节点,连接各所述节点的有向边为包含测试字段的逻辑表达式; 从所述输入数据中提取从所述起始节点到所述结束节点的路径,并利用同一所述路径上的逻辑表达式生成场景集合; 对所述逻辑表达式进行拆分得到单一表达式,并利用同一所述逻辑表达式的单一表达式生成表达式集合;所述单一表达式包含所述测试字段、常数值、算数运算符和关系运算符; 计算所述单一表达式对应测试字段的可能解,并利用同一所述表达式集合包含的单一表达式所对应的可能解生成所述表达式集合的可行域矩阵; 利用同一所述场景集合包含的表达式集合所对应的可行域矩阵生成所述场景集合对应的测试数据; 所述计算所述单一表达式对应测试字段的可能解,包括: 确定所述单一表达式所包含的测试字段数量及关系运算符类型; 若所述测试字段数量为一个且所述关系运算符类型为等号,则利用所述单一表达式计算所述单一表达式中包含的测试字段的可能解; 若所述测试字段数量为多个且所述关系运算符类型为所述等号,则将所述单一表达式转换为线性矩阵,并利用所述线性矩阵计算所述单一表达式中包含的测试字段的可能解; 若所述测试字段数量为一个且所述关系运算符类型为不等号,则利用所述单一表达式及动态规划法计算所述单一表达式中包含的测试字段的可能解; 若所述测试字段数量为多个且所述关系运算符类型为所述不等号,则将所述单一表达式转换为非线性矩阵,并利用所述非线性矩阵及所述动态规划法计算所述单一表达式中包含的测试字段的可能解。

如需购买、转让、实施、许可或投资类似专利技术,可联系本专利的申请人或专利权人深圳乐信软件技术有限公司,其通讯地址为:518000 广东省深圳市南山区粤海街道科苑南路3099号中国储能大厦第24层;或者联系龙图腾网官方客服,联系龙图腾网可拨打电话0551-65771310或微信搜索“龙图腾网”。

免责声明
1、本报告根据公开、合法渠道获得相关数据和信息,力求客观、公正,但并不保证数据的最终完整性和准确性。
2、报告中的分析和结论仅反映本公司于发布本报告当日的职业理解,仅供参考使用,不能作为本公司承担任何法律责任的依据或者凭证。